WebSep 1, 2000 · Standard criteria are used for the removal of drains, which are routinely removed 24 to 48 hours following operation. However, if prolonged drainage occurs (more than 100 mL/day), the drains are attached to bulb suction to improve patient mobility. WebJan 28, 2024 · A closed suction drain is used to remove fluids that build up in areas of your body after surgery or when you have an infection. Although there is more than one brand of closed suction drains, this drain is often called a Jackson-Pratt, or JP, drain. The drain is made up of two parts: A thin rubber tube.
